pub struct UiConfidentialTransferAccount {
pub approved: bool,
pub encryption_pubkey: String,
pub pending_balance_lo: String,
pub pending_balance_hi: String,
pub available_balance: String,
pub decryptable_available_balance: String,
pub allow_balance_credits: bool,
pub pending_balance_credit_counter: u64,
pub maximum_pending_balance_credit_counter: u64,
pub expected_pending_balance_credit_counter: u64,
pub actual_pending_balance_credit_counter: u64,
pub withheld_amount: String,
}
Fields
approved: bool
encryption_pubkey: String
pending_balance_lo: String
pending_balance_hi: String
available_balance: String
decryptable_available_balance: String
allow_balance_credits: bool
pending_balance_credit_counter: u64
maximum_pending_balance_credit_counter: u64
expected_pending_balance_credit_counter: u64
actual_pending_balance_credit_counter: u64
withheld_amount: String
Trait Implementations
sourceimpl Debug for UiConfidentialTransferAccount
impl Debug for UiConfidentialTransferAccount
sourceimpl<'de> Deserialize<'de> for UiConfidentialTransferAccount
impl<'de> Deserialize<'de> for UiConfidentialTransferAccount
sourcefn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
sourceimpl From<ConfidentialTransferAccount> for UiConfidentialTransferAccount
impl From<ConfidentialTransferAccount> for UiConfidentialTransferAccount
sourcefn from(confidential_transfer_account: ConfidentialTransferAccount) -> Self
fn from(confidential_transfer_account: ConfidentialTransferAccount) -> Self
Converts to this type from the input type.
sourceimpl PartialEq<UiConfidentialTransferAccount> for UiConfidentialTransferAccount
impl PartialEq<UiConfidentialTransferAccount> for UiConfidentialTransferAccount
sourcefn eq(&self, other: &UiConfidentialTransferAccount) -> bool
fn eq(&self, other: &UiConfidentialTransferAccount) -> bool
impl Eq for UiConfidentialTransferAccount
impl StructuralEq for UiConfidentialTransferAccount
impl StructuralPartialEq for UiConfidentialTransferAccount
Auto Trait Implementations
impl RefUnwindSafe for UiConfidentialTransferAccount
impl Send for UiConfidentialTransferAccount
impl Sync for UiConfidentialTransferAccount
impl Unpin for UiConfidentialTransferAccount
impl UnwindSafe for UiConfidentialTransferAccount
Blanket Implementations
impl<T> AbiEnumVisitor for Twhere
T: Serialize + ?Sized,
impl<T> AbiEnumVisitor for Twhere
T: Serialize + ?Sized,
default fn visit_for_abi(
&self,
_digester: &mut AbiDigester
) -> Result<AbiDigester, DigestError>
impl<T> AbiEnumVisitor for Twhere
T: Serialize + AbiExample + ?Sized,
impl<T> AbiEnumVisitor for Twhere
T: Serialize + AbiExample + ?Sized,
default fn visit_for_abi(
&self,
digester: &mut AbiDigester
) -> Result<AbiDigester, DigestError>
impl<T> AbiExample for T
impl<T> AbiExample for T
default fn example() -> T
sourceimpl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
sourceimpl<Q, K> Equivalent<K> for Qwhere
Q: Eq + ?Sized,
K: Borrow<Q> + ?Sized,
impl<Q, K> Equivalent<K> for Qwhere
Q: Eq + ?Sized,
K: Borrow<Q> + ?Sized,
sourcefn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key
and return true
if they are equal.